Addressing stakeholders during the annual meeting, American Crystal Sugar Company board chairman Curt Knutson says there’s more discussion ahead regarding a potential deal between ACSC and the Big Sky Sugar Cooperative. Big Sky intends to take ownership of a Sidney, Montana sugarbeet processing plant. “We can’t get into the details of the sale, but the ball is in their court,” explains Knutson, who farms at Fisher, Minnesota. “They seem to be willing to move forward. We’re progressing toward that end.” American Crystal Sugar Company President and CEO Tom Astrup is hopeful the transfer will be wrapped up by the 2019 planting season. “In the long run, it’s a more efficient, sustainable business model for the plant to be directly owned by the local growers.”
